I searched the forums and couldn't find anything on the topic.. So here 'goes.



I am constantly listening to/streaming from the Live Music Archives on Archive.org -- it is my favorite website. There is an iPhone app that facilitates streaming and makes it easier to access things on the site.

Since Archive.org has not yet released an official app for the android OS, I have been looking into alternative applications, but it seems that nothing can properly stream things from this site. There are dozens of "playlist/m3u" apps in the marketplace, but none of the ones I've tried will play nice. As far as I can tell it shouldn't be too difficult, they provide a m3u playlist containing URL's to all tracks -- they play fine in any PC based music player (winamp, WMP, VLC).

It seems that any playlist/m3u apps for the android OS are targeting internet radio, and will only ever play the first track, doesn't allow for skipping, etc...

Does anyone know of an app that can do this? Or is there something I'm missing?

stream furious

The latest version of Stream Furious plays back the archive.org m3u now. Though the free version hiccups sometimes when using 3g in the car, the pay version with it's auto-retry might do better.

I too love the archive.org, and have been dreaming about an app that handles the browsing and searching for shows better than the browser. I'm brushing up on my programming at the moment, in a couple months I may try to write one.

Till then I just mount my droid on my comp, download the zip with the mp3s, unzip it, delete the zip, and use the music app to playback. Or use streamfurious.
